Pall Office Manager Salary

The average Pall Office Manager earns an estimated $73,826 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$62,826 with a $11,000 bonus. Pall's Office Manager compensation is $15,908 more than the US average for a Office Manager. Office Manager salaries at Pall can range from $60,000 - $84,050.

The Operations Department at Pall earns $13,982 more on average than the Design Department.
